FRANKFURT, Nov 9: Germany goalkeeper Manuel Neuer will miss the World Cup qualifiers against San Marino after feeling unwell shortly before the team's departure on Wednesday.

The German soccer federation says midfielder Julian Brandt also stayed home, down with the flu.

Germany was aready missing midfielders Toni Kroos and Julian Draxler, as well as defender Jerome Boateng, because of various injuries.

After playing in San Marino on Friday, Germany meets Italy in a friendly on Tuesday in Milan.

Germany leads its group with three wins from three matches and is heavily favored against San Marino.

Only the group winners qualify directly for the 2018 tournament in Russia, where Germany hopes to defend its World Cup title.
